2021 was our first trip out to Sedalia for the Freedom Fest. The show is held at the Missouri State Fairgrounds, and is put on by a few breeders who work tirelessly to ensure that the showman and their families have a first class experience. After going in 2021, we were hooked and their truly has been no doubt in our minds that each year we will spend our Memorial Day weekend in the Show Me State with our friends showing sheep.


Dad didn't get to make the trip this year, as he was in a wedding party and thus pictures for the weekend in Sedalia are limited.


The weekend includes a Corn Hole Tourney, and several fun activities for the showman and their families. Additionally, the competition in the show ring is very deep with Belt Buckles up for grabs in Showmanship.


Landrey worked very hard with "Goldie" her KDK Southdowns Fall Ewe, and captured the Junior Champion Showman for the weekend. Lynnly did a phenomenal job in her age division making the first sift and ultimately presenting "Cleo" better than we expected for such a young duo.
